Sourcing guidance for edge beam price

What are the key technical specifications that influence edge beam pricing?

The price of edge beams is primarily driven by material grade (e.g., Q235, Q355B, or Stainless Steel), dimensions (length, width, and thickness), and load-bearing capacity. For bridge construction, the reinforcement density and concrete grade (C40/C50) for precast units significantly impact the cost. Always specify the section profile (L-shape, T-shape, or custom) as complex geometries increase manufacturing labor costs.

How do surface treatments and compliance standards affect the final quote?

Standard carbon steel edge beams are cheaper but require Hot-Dip Galvanization (HDG) or epoxy coating to prevent corrosion, which adds 15-25% to the base price. Compliance with international standards such as ASTM A36, EN 10025, or ISO 1461 for galvanizing is essential for infrastructure projects. Ensure the supplier provides Mill Test Certificates (MTC) to verify chemical and mechanical properties.

What is the economic feasibility of sourcing precast vs. cast-in-situ edge beams?

Precast edge beams offer higher initial product costs but significantly reduce on-site labor and installation time, leading to lower total project costs. When evaluating price, consider the transportation logistics of heavy precast units; for long-distance cross-border shipping, steel edge beam components are often more economically feasible due to lower weight-to-strength ratios compared to concrete.

How does customization and MOQ impact the unit price for B2B buyers?

Suppliers on Made-in-China.com typically offer lower unit prices for standardized industrial lengths (e.g., 6m or 12m). Custom lengths or specialized bolt-hole patterns usually require a Minimum Order Quantity (MOQ) of 5-10 tons. Small-batch customization can increase the price by 10-30% due to machine recalibration and tooling costs.

Cross-Border Procurement & Risk Management for Edge Beams

What are the primary risks in cross-border edge beam procurement?

The biggest risks include material substitution (using lower-grade steel) and dimensional inaccuracies. To mitigate this, use Trade Resources on Made-in-China.com to select Audited Suppliers. Always mandate a Third-Party Inspection (TPI) by agencies like SGS or BV to verify weld quality (Ultrasonic Testing) and coating thickness before the final payment is released.

How should buyers negotiate pricing in a volatile raw material market?

Steel prices fluctuate daily. Negotiate a price validity period (typically 7-14 days) and consider formula-based pricing linked to global steel indices for long-term contracts. For large orders, request a breakdown of the 'Ex-Works' price vs. Port Charges to ensure transparency in the logistics chain.

What are the best practices for shipping heavy structural components like edge beams?

Due to their length and weight, edge beams are often shipped via Breakbulk cargo or 40ft Open Top containers. Ensure the supplier uses seaworthy packaging, including anti-rust oil and waterproof wrapping, and provides a detailed loading plan to prevent bending or structural deformation during maritime transit.

How can transaction security be guaranteed for high-value construction materials?

Utilize Secured Payment services and prioritize suppliers with high Trust Points on professional B2B platforms. For large-scale infrastructure projects, using a Letter of Credit (L/C) is recommended to ensure payment is only released upon the presentation of compliant shipping documents and quality certificates.
